The Bear always had a fantastic reputation around here, but someone told me not so long ago, the food isn't as good as it used to be - don't know if this would affect you. If you're thinking about travelling from Abergavenny to Crickhowell - how about coming back the other way to Raglan and the cheapskate option of the Travelodge (especially if there's an offer at the right time - we just got £15 rooms over Christmas there for visiting relatives).
Other options in Abergavenny itself are the Abergavenny Hotel, which I hear has just been done up, the Swan Hotel, which is in the same area as the Angel, or there are loads of B & B's on the Old Hereford Road. If you need any telephone numbers, let me know.0 -
